School of Psychology University of Kwazulu-Natal
Applications are invited for the following qualification commencing in February 2007:
Masters Degree in Health Promotion (Howard College)
This qualification aims to develop informed graduates who will be able to critically deploy their expertise and skills in health promotion communication, theory, research, policy and legislation in addressing regional and global development challenges.
Features of the Masters in Health Promotion:
- one year full-time or two years part-time
- four two-week study blocks (i.e. full-time contact)
- 45% course work (including practicum) and 55% research methods and dissertation
- enables you to scientifically develop, implement and evaluate Health Promotion programmes at individual, organisational and community levels
- increases your expertise and skills in conducting health promotion research
- accommodates working participants to facilitate continued professional development
Prerequisites:
Applicants must have a four-year degree or relevant postgraduate qualification/s. Extensive work experience and prior learning will be taken into consideration. All students must be able to communicate electronically.
